Peanut Butter Chocolate Cookies

These 5-Ingredient Peanut Butter Chocolate Cookies are rich, chewy, and incredibly easy to prepare. Using only peanut butter, sugar, an egg, cocoa powder, and chocolate chips, they come together in minutes and bake into soft cookies with crisp edges and gooey chocolate throughout. - 1 cup creamy peanut butter
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1 large egg
- ¼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- ½ c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
In a mixing bowl, combine the peanut butter, sugar, egg, and cocoa powder until smooth.
Fold in the chocolate chips.
Scoop tablespoon-sized portions of dough onto the prepared baking sheet, spacing them about 2 inches apart.
Gently flatten each cookie with a fork or the back of a spoon.
Bake for 10–12 minutes, or until the edges are set and the centers are slightly soft.
Let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
- Creamy peanut butter creates the smoothest texture.
- Natural peanut butter may produce a softer dough.
- Do not overbake to keep the cookies chewy.
- Allow cookies to cool before moving them.
- Dark chocolate chips can be used for a richer flavor.
- Store in an airtight container for freshness.
- Freeze the dough for future baking.
- Add a pinch of sea salt for extra flavor.
